The contract signed between Da Afghanistan Breshna Sherkat and Afghan Invest Company

On Wednesday, November 15, at the Government Media and Information Center, with the presence of deputy PM and officials from Da Afghanistan Breshna Sherkat and Afghan Invest Company, signed the electricity project from Shiberghan to Alwan Desert.


The Deputy PM, Abdul Ghani Barader, during the signing agreements between Da Afghanistan Breshna and Afghan Invest Companies, emphasized the importance of industrial development for the progress of the nation.

He noted that since the IEA came to power, there has been significant growth in the industrial sector, and the IEA is committed to providing the environment for further industrial growth.


Barader also highlighted the crucial role of electricity in industrial development and assured that efforts are being made to meet the electricity needs of industries.

He announced the signing of an electricity project from Shiberghan to Alwan Desert with an Afghan domestic Invest company, which is expected to boost industrial growth and contribute millions of dollars annually to the government treasury by reducing the cost of imported electricity.


Meanwhile, officials of Da Afghanistan Breshna Sherkat stated that the total cost of the agreement for the transportation electricity line of 500 kw from Shiberghan to Alwan Desert is 36198761 dollars, and it will be implemented within 2 years.


Based on the information, the capacity of the electricity transportation line is 1000 megawatts, which will transport electricity from Turkmenistan to the Alwan Desert substation.


Additionally, officials of the Afghan Invest Company promised to complete the implementation within the specified period.
